[SOLVED] Samsung SCX-4321 + sane
vasja 30 июля, 2010 - 23:51
Проблема заключается в следующем.
sane сканер видит.
# sane-find-scanner # sane-find-scanner will now attempt to detect your scanner. If the # result is different from what you expected, first make sure your # scanner is powered up and properly connected to your computer. # No SCSI scanners found. If you expected something different, make sure that # you have loaded a kernel SCSI driver for your SCSI adapter. found USB scanner (vendor=0x04e8 [Samsung], product=0x3419 [SCX-4x21 Series]) at libusb:003:002 # Your USB scanner was (probably) detected. It may or may not be supported by # SANE. Try scanimage -L and read the backend's manpage. # Not checking for parallel port scanners. # Most Scanners connected to the parallel port or other proprietary ports # can't be detected by this program.
# scanimage -L [sanei_wire] sanei_w_array: DECODE: maximum amount of allocated memory exceeded (limit: 1048576, new allocation: 820543796, total: 821592372 bytes) FATAL: Module parport not found. FATAL: Module parport_pc not found. FATAL: Module parport not found. FATAL: Module parport_pc not found. device `smfp:SAMSUNG SCX-4x21 Series on USB:0' is a SAMSUNG SCX-4x21 Series on USB:0 Flatbed Scanner
И даже сканит локально
scanimage --format=tiff --resolution 150 > page01.tif
А вот удалённо ничего не получается... В логах следующее
Jul 30 22:11:48 ccp xinetd[6374]: START: sane-port pid=6672 from=10.3.3.3 Jul 30 22:11:48 ccp saned[6672]: saned from sane-backends 1.0.19 ready Jul 30 22:11:48 ccp saned[6672]: check_host: access by remote host: 10.3.3.3 Jul 30 22:11:48 ccp saned[6672]: init: access granted to Jul 30 22:11:48 ccp rmmod: ERROR: Removing 'lp': Operation not permitted Jul 30 22:11:48 ccp rmmod: ERROR: Module parport_pc does not exist in /proc/modules Jul 30 22:11:48 ccp rmmod: ERROR: Module ppdev does not exist in /proc/modules Jul 30 22:11:48 ccp rmmod: ERROR: Module parport does not exist in /proc/modules Jul 30 22:11:48 ccp kernel: saned[6672] general protection ip:b7541bf5 sp:bf9ad1e0 error:0 in libmfp.so.1.0.1[b753a000+d000] Jul 30 22:11:48 ccp xinetd[6374]: EXIT: sane-port signal=11 pid=6672 duration=0(sec)
При настройке sane и xinetd пользовался HOWTO_Install_a_USB_scanner
»
- Для комментирования войдите или зарегистрируйтесь
оно не может выгрузить модуль
оно не может выгрузить модуль lp - видимо прав не хватает. Если lpt-устройств нет - то на кой ляд оно грузит у вас модуль lp? если lpt устройств нет - самое простое выглючить lpt в биосе. тогда не будет грузить модуль lp.
Jul 30 22:11:48 ccp kernel: saned[6672] general protection ip:b7541bf5 sp:bf9ad1e0 error:0 in libmfp.so.1.0.1[b753a000+d000]
используете дрова от устройства (с CD диска) ? Убрать. оно не нужно.
emerge net-print/splix (опенсорсные дрова для самсунгов).
а "родные" удалить (вовсе они не родные. для линуксов 2-3 летней давности родные ;) ). а сканировать через sane.
Вобщем, настраивайте отдельно сканер и отдельно принтер.
P.S.: Linux - это красная таблетка :-) Windows - синяя...
ОК завтра попробую. А дрова
ОК завтра попробую.
А дрова как-раз те что 2-3 летней давности. Я уже честно и не помню откуда их качал и как чего ставил, это ещё было когда принт-сервер настраивал. А тут вот дело и до сканера дошло. =)
ну и юзера в группу scanner.
ну и юзера в группу scanner. и юзера, от кого будете через xinetd запускать (чтоб по сети доступ был) - то же в группу scanner.
P.S.: Linux - это красная таблетка :-) Windows - синяя...
Да. Спасибо всё уже сделал,
Да. Спасибо всё уже сделал, всё работает. Просто ядро пересобрал с LPT в виде модуля.